Blue room with red herrings
1 February 2021
I can remember when I first saw this that I guessed fairly soon who was going to be behind any misdemeanor that followed. And that still bothers me after seeing this again. Because if I could guess and keep with my first instincts, how many other whodunit fans would do the same? But the red herrings in the story are diverting which makes it a good mystery to watch in any case.

The Blue Room in Helldorf Castle has been a forbidden place for 20 years. The butler holds the only key to that room. Nobody has been able to unlock the mystery of what really happened there in the past. So it is alarming when a guest suggests that all three suitors to Irene Helldorf should each spend a night sleeping in there. Tommy Brandt has already proposed to Irene and wants to be the first to prove his courage to her.

The presence of Lionel Atwill as the master of the castle will be savored by all mystery fans. Paul Lukas as one of the suitors is his usual affable but menacing self. I couldn't help chuckling at his habit of shaking hands with his roommate every time he laid over to go to sleep. Robert Barrat as the butler in charge of the Blue Room is my pick of the castle staff characters. And a good weird echoing scream from Gloria Stuart helps to make this an irresistible cast to watch.
